Karachi Electric Supply Company Limited Demands immediate arrest of lineman’s killers: Shuts down operations in Godhra

Karachi: Karachi Electric Supply Company has closed down all operations in Godhra, North Karachi till arrest of the identified murderers of lineman Qamar Alam, a member of repair team. Mr. Alam was on duty, busy in repairing local faults in Makkah Colony in North Karachi area when members of a religio-political party fired gunshots at him. He expired on the spot. Eyewitnesses identified one of the attackers as Faizan s/o Haji Ahmed and the other was Haji Ahmed from the same party.

After this incident KESC immediately stopped business operations and repair work in the area till arrest of the culprits. KESC management lodged strong protest on the killing of the linemen and demanded stern action against the culprits and to provide due security to the employees working. In case of no action by the Government to bring the culprits to justice, KESC would decide future line of action
